Modifies Sauk Centre local sales tax authorization, setting a cap on bond issuance and tax expiration.
This bill modifies the Sauk Centre local sales tax authorization by setting a cap on the principal amount of bonds issued at $20 million, plus costs related to bond issuance. The tax will expire earlier if the city council determines that $10 million to $20 million has been collected to cover project costs and bond issuance expenses. The modifications are effective upon voter approval and compliance with state statutes.
